Best Schools in Grundy County, MO
Grundy County, MO has a total of 16 schools including 6 high schools, 3 middle schools and 7 elementary schools. A total of 2,319 students attend Grundy County, MO schools. On average, schools in Grundy County score 39% on their proficiency tests, and we project an average score of 37%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, schools in Grundy County exceed expectations.

Community Factors
Grundy County, MO has a total population of 9,808 with 24%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 86%, and 16%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
